Androst-4-ene-3,6,17-trione
(8R,9S,10R,13S,14S)-10,13-dimethyl-1,2,7,8,9,11,12,14,15,16-decahydrocyclopenta[a]phenanthrene-3,6,17-trione

| Molecular Formula | C19H24O3 |
|---|---|
| Molecular Weight | 300.17255 g/mol |
| LogP | 2.1 |
| Topological Polar Surface Area | 51.2 Ų |
| Hydrogen Bond Donors | 0 |
| Hydrogen Bond Acceptors | 3 |
| Rotatable Bonds | 0 |
| Exact Mass | 300.17255 |
| Monoisotopic Mass | 300.17255 |
| Heavy Atoms | 22 |
| Complexity | 616.0 |
Chemical Identifiers
| CAS Number | 2243-06-3 |
|---|---|
| SMILES | C[C@]12CC[C@H]3[C@H]([C@@H]1CCC2=O)CC(=O)C4=CC(=O)CC[C@]34C |
| InChIKey | PJMNEPMSGCRSRC-IEVKOWOJSA-N |
